Meaning of commonplace
- Common; ordinary; trite; as, a commonplace person, or observation.
- An idea or expression wanting originality or interest; a trite or customary remark; a platitude.
- A memorandum; something to be frequently consulted or referred to.
- To enter in a commonplace book, or to reduce to general heads.
- To utter commonplaces; to indulge in platitudes.
